Azaylah is a girl's name of American origin. A contemporary elaboration of Azayla with an -ah ending that adds softness and contemporary rhythm. Azaylah combines multiple modern naming trends—the Aza- root, the -ayl- middle, and the fashionable -ah suffix. The name feels fully modern while maintaining subtle biblical resonance.
Contemporary construction reflecting multiple modern naming trends and suffix preferences.
